About Philips

10,000+ employees

Philips builds medical imaging, patient monitoring, image-guided therapy, and connected-care software and devices for hospitals and clinicians, plus select personal health products. Revenue comes from hardware, software, and services, including SaaS via its HealthSuite cloud. Founded in 1891 and headquartered in Amsterdam, Philips is a public company listed in Amsterdam and on the NYSE (PHG), serving health systems worldwide.
